Description
Delightful chocolate chip walnut cookies with a perfect blend of chewy and crunchy textures, ideal for any occasion.
Ingredients
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 cup brown sugar
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 2 cups chocolate chips
- 1 cup walnuts, chopped
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Cream together the softened but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until smooth and fluffy.
- Beat in the eggs one at a time, and stir in the vanilla extract.
- In a separate bowl, mix together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t.
- Gradually blend the dry mixture into the creamed mixture until just incorporated.
- Fold in the chocolate chips and chopped walnuts until evenly distributed.
- Drop dollops of cookie dough onto ungreased cookie sheets.
- Bake the cookies for 10 to 12 minutes until lightly browned around the edges.
- Let them cool on the sheets for a few minutes before transferring to wire racks.
Notes
Store cookies at room temperature in an airtight container for 3-4 days. For longer storage, refrigerate or freeze as instructed.
